Why Solar Panels Need Cleaning in Arizona
Arizona’s desert environment creates unique conditions that affect solar panels. Dust storms, dry winds, and minimal rainfall can lead to faster buildup on solar panel surfaces compared to other regions.
Even a thin layer of dust can reduce the amount of sunlight reaching the photovoltaic cells. When sunlight is partially blocked, energy production may decline. Over time, accumulated debris can also create uneven shading on the panel surface, which may affect the overall efficiency of the system.
Because solar panels rely entirely on sunlight to generate electricity, keeping the surface clean is essential for consistent performance.
Recommended Solar Panel Cleaning Frequency
For most homes and businesses in Arizona, solar panels should typically be cleaned about two to four times per year. This schedule helps remove dust buildup before it significantly affects system performance.
However, the ideal cleaning frequency can vary depending on several environmental factors. Properties located near open desert land, construction sites, or areas with frequent dust storms may require more frequent maintenance.
Many solar panel owners choose to schedule cleaning during seasonal changes when dust levels tend to increase. Regular inspections can also help determine when panels need attention.

Factors That Affect Cleaning Frequency
Several factors influence how often solar panels should be cleaned in Arizona.
Dust storms are one of the biggest contributors. These storms can deposit a noticeable layer of dust on panel surfaces in a short period of time. After a storm, cleaning may be necessary to restore efficiency.
Nearby landscaping or trees can also affect panel cleanliness. Falling leaves, pollen, or bird activity can create additional buildup that requires maintenance.
Another factor is roof angle. Panels installed at steeper angles may naturally shed some debris during occasional rainfall, while flatter installations may retain more dust.
Monitoring the performance of your solar system can help identify when cleaning is needed. If energy output decreases without any technical issues, debris buildup may be the cause.

Signs Your Solar Panels May Need Cleaning
Although regular schedules are helpful, certain signs may indicate that solar panels require cleaning sooner.
Visible dust or debris on the panel surface is one of the most obvious indicators. If panels appear cloudy or dirty, sunlight may not be reaching the photovoltaic cells efficiently.
Another sign is a noticeable drop in energy production. Many solar systems include monitoring tools that allow owners to track performance. If energy output declines unexpectedly, cleaning may help restore efficiency.
After major dust storms or periods of heavy pollen, scheduling a cleaning service can help remove accumulated debris and maintain system performance.
